What is GPU.ai?

GPU.ai is a specialized cloud service that focuses on providing GPU infrastructure tailored for artificial intelligence applications. It features two main services: the GPU Instance, which enables users to launch computing instances with cutting-edge NVIDIA GPUs for tasks like training, fine-tuning, and inference, and a model inference service that allows users to upload their pre-trained models while GPU.ai handles the deployment. Users can select from various hardware options including H200s and A100s, which are designed to meet different performance needs. Furthermore, GPU.ai's sales team is available to address custom requests promptly, usually within approximately 15 minutes, catering to users with unique GPU or workflow requirements. This adaptability not only makes GPU.ai a versatile option for developers and researchers but also significantly improves the user experience by providing customized solutions that fit specific project needs. Such features ensure that individuals can efficiently leverage the platform to achieve their AI objectives with ease.

What is Amazon EC2 P4 Instances?

Amazon's EC2 P4d instances are designed to deliver outstanding performance for machine learning training and high-performance computing applications within the cloud. Featuring NVIDIA A100 Tensor Core GPUs, these instances are capable of achieving impressive throughput while offering low-latency networking that supports a remarkable 400 Gbps instance networking speed. P4d instances serve as a budget-friendly option, allowing businesses to realize savings of up to 60% during the training of machine learning models and providing an average performance boost of 2.5 times for deep learning tasks when compared to previous P3 and P3dn versions. They are often utilized in large configurations known as Amazon EC2 UltraClusters, which effectively combine high-performance computing, networking, and storage capabilities. This architecture enables users to scale their operations from just a few to thousands of NVIDIA A100 GPUs, tailored to their particular project needs. A diverse group of users, such as researchers, data scientists, and software developers, can take advantage of P4d instances for a variety of machine learning tasks including natural language processing, object detection and classification, as well as recommendation systems. Additionally, these instances are well-suited for high-performance computing endeavors like drug discovery and intricate data analyses. The blend of remarkable performance and the ability to scale effectively makes P4d instances an exceptional option for addressing a wide range of computational challenges, ensuring that users can meet their evolving needs efficiently.
